China hands death sentence for child prostitution

BEIJING (Reuters) - A court in southern China sentenced a couple to death for forcing primary and high school children into prostitution, state media reported on Tuesday.

Both former teachers, they forced 23 girls including six under age 14 into prostitution between March and June 2006, Xinhua News Agency reported.

The couple, identified as Zhao Qingmei and her husband Chi Yao of Xinfa in the southern province of Guizhou, were arrested in August after police offered a reward for information that led to their detention.

Another couple involved in the case were sentenced to 11 and 13 years in prison each, Xinhua said.
